Vulnerability details

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ation when processing YAML files. A remote attacker can pass a specially crafted YAML file to the application, trigger resource exhaustion and per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.


Affected software

js-yaml (npm)

Remediation

Install updates from vendor's website.

js-yaml (npm) - update to 3.13.0
